				<p><p>Memorex, yes, the people who made those see-through audio cassettes back in the day, have unleashed their latest iPod dock on the world in the form of the Memorex Sound System. But should this grab your attention?</p>
<p>The Memorex Sound System is conservatively designed and constructed from solid-feeling plastics, but lacks the premium looks that some docks give you. It stands approx 15cm high, is 35cm wide and 12cm deep, so is larger than some others too.</p>
<p>It does have an output of 30 Watts RMS, however, from stereo drivers and tweeter domes, which sit behind the front grill. The front also features a reasonably large display and a slot-loading CD drive.</p>
<p>The remainder of the controls can be found on the top of the Sound System and there are plenty of them. In the centre you have the iPod dock that also supports the iPhone, and your main power, mode and volume controls. To the left are five more controls that allow you to set the time, change the EQ and switch the the auxiliary input. Then there are a further four controls to select sleep, dim the display and set repeat and shuffle.</p>
<p>Across to the right you have 5 radio preset buttons, and then play/pause, stop and track forward and back controls. If you like buttons, you are well covered. This covers all the controls that you'll find on the remote, except those that you'd use to navigate the menus on your iPod.</p>
<p>With the controls clearly labelled, the Memorex Sound System is easy to use and we like the big iPod, CD and Radio buttons so you can just punch the button and listen to what you want. Several inserts are provided for the iPod dock at the top so that your iPhone will sit securely.</p>
<p>Navigating and controlling your iPod presents no problems at all, with an additional "B" button the remote to briefly but the iPod backlight on so you can see the menus. The remote is a little on the cheap side, with small buttons, particularly the volume controls which could have been more prominent.</p>
<p>In use and the sound quality is pretty good, with plenty of volume on offer and it remains relatively distortion even up at top higher volumes. The sound isn't perhaps as clear as some more expensive rivals, lacking the premium definition to your music that some docks offer. Bass is well represented with easy adjustment through the EQ settings so your tunes have a good meaty quality to them.</p>
<p>The FM tuner also performed well picking up local stations as expected. There is no auto scan feature, so you'll have to program in your 5 presents from the off and we would have preferred a DAB option to be included. The CD player takes a little time to get going after inserting a CD, but it isn't a major drawback.</p>
<p>Around the back of the Sound System you get an aux in, so you can hook up any other devices using a standard 3.5mm cable.</p></p>

									<p>Verdict: <br /><p>Unfortunately, despite the presence of a clock and a sleep timer, there is no alarm function, so as a single box solution for a bedroom or dorm room, you'll be missing this feature. However, you could always use the alarm on your iPod or iPhone. There is no headphone jack either which may deter those who on occasion want to keep their music to themselves.</p>
<p>Overall we were impressed with how easy to use the Memorex Sound System was. The audio performance was impressive without being exemplary, perfect for casual use.</p>
<p>There are a great number of iPod docks available and the Memorex is an inoffensive middle-of-the-road offering. You'll be able to get units that are cheaper or have a more interesting design, but there is little go wrong with here.</p></p>

				<p><p>Apple has placed the final piece of the "touch" puzzle today with the launch of a new mouse, called the <a href="http://www.pocket-lint.com/news/28083/apple-touchpad-mouse-keyboard-announced" target="_self">Magic mouse</a>, that has no buttons.</p>
<p>In a move that to many has gone unnoticed, Apple has over the last 6 years slowly been educating its faithful to embrace touch and ditch buttons once and for all.</p>
<h3>The beginnings of touch</h3>
<p><img src="http://www.pocket-lint.com/images/dynamic/NEWS-28088-f699e7930d9c23a09de9eb7f3a5b59e9.jpg" alt="ipod 2003" width="615" height="349" /></p>
<p>The move started some time ago of course with an <a href="http://www.pocket-lint.com/news/26628/ipod-timeline-whats-coming-next" target="_self">iPod</a>. While the first models had buttons, Apple was quick to ditch them in 2003. In came a touch sensitive wheel and buttons that saw you whizz around in circles scrolling through your music collection. It might have been clickable, but there was no d-pad element to it.</p>
<h3>The big feel</h3>
<p>2007 saw the launch of the iPhone and the?<a href="http://www.pocket-lint.com//review/4291/apple-ipod-touch-third-gen">Apple iPod touch</a>, two small touchscreen-only devices that ditched the buttons in favour of gestures on a screen. For the iPhone there had been touchscreen phones before, but virtually all of them focused on using a pen or a stylus to navigate around the screen rather than your finger. The finger was now the most important part of controlling your phone and what better way for Apple to show their intentions than naming a product with the buzz word - touch.</p>
<h3>Smaller but equally important strokes</h3>
<p><img src="http://www.pocket-lint.com/images/dynamic/NEWS-28088-b4df16854d407f647af710aad7ba0f5f.png" alt="time machine screenshot" width="615" /></p>
<p>Now that people had grasped the idea of using their finger to control elements on their phone or MP3 player, Apple started making "touch" a focus point on its software and laptops.</p>
<p>The Mac OS 10.5 (Leopard) launch saw certain controls within the OS, like Time Machine, get bigger buttons that emulated the iPhone operating system. The OS also added controls for using Apple-based software like iPhoto, allowing you to rotate images, zoom in, and use multiple fingers on the company's laptops thanks to the laptop's built-in touchpad.</p>
<h3>New hardware</h3>
<p><img src="http://www.pocket-lint.com/images/dynamic/NEWS-28088-055b53ce5b24c383abc1e329edeccfdf.png" alt="macbook touchpad" width="615" /></p>
<p>With touch firmly embedded in our minds Apple then ditched the dedicated click button from the laptop all together, replacing it with a single touchpad sheet. Now every new Mac is asking its user to embrace the finger, but the desktop machines and their users were missing out.</p>
<h3>A cute "strokable" cat</h3>
<p>If you've upgraded to?<a href="http://www.pocket-lint.com//review/4258/apple-osx-snow-leopard-review">Apple OS X Snow Leopard</a>?it's clear to see what Apple's direction is. There is a reason clicking (or should we say touching) on an icon in the dock launches Expose for that app. Or that Expose even exists in the first place. Snow Leopard is the most touchy feely of all the OSes to date.</p>
<h3>Magic mouse</h3>
<p><img src="http://www.pocket-lint.com/images/dynamic/NEWS-28088-917b87bb2838aa1e9ed9eaa531e2442e.jpg" alt="magic mouse" width="615" /></p>
<p>Confident that Apple users now grasp touch controls either by using a MacBook or MacBook Pro and/or an iPhone or iPod touch, Apple releases a touch-based mouse with no buttons or scroll wheel, pushing a new operating method on those who sign-up. It's the company's biggest and boldest move in the story so far as it's a completely new way to interact with your computer.</p>
<h3>The strokable future</h3>
<p><img src="http://www.pocket-lint.com/images/dynamic/NEWS-28088-5440e921eb8c61b9272fa6a4b3cf2419.jpg" alt="Apple Tablet concept" width="615" /></p>
<p>Yep, we know the <a href="http://www.pocket-lint.com/news/26500/56-apple-itablet-concept-designs" target="_self">Apple Tablet</a> is just a rumour, but it is the next logical step in the "touch" story. Having spent the last 6 years educating its users to embrace the finger, a shift to hardware-less computing could replace the regular PC in the home, wipe out the need for multiple laptops and create a new industry completely for Apple.</p>
<h3>You've graduated</h3>
<p>Congratulations, you may not have realised it, but Apple has been educating you in the way of "touch" without you even realising it. For Apple, touch devices are cheaper to make, easier to design and are overall more "lifestyle" in their approach.</p>
<p>Get ready to show your computer the finger even more in the future.</p></p>

				<p><p>With no Beatles, no camera in the touch and no axing of the classic, the biggest announcement of Apple's 09.09.09 press conference was the 5th generation iPod nano, and even that was nearly overshadowed by the return of Steve Jobs.  <br /> <br />Very little has changed for the second smallest of the pods on the outside. The dimensions of the oval cross-section, almost flat rectangular device are identical to the previous generation with the only real differences a slightly larger 2.2-inch screen (up 0.2" on the 4th gen) and more mini control wheel. It's also gained just 6g more in weight to bring the nano up to a still teeny-tiny 36g. Even the colour range is identical aside a tweak in the green and a change to a polished aluminium finish which, as it happens, is very becoming indeed. <br /> <br />Let's cut to the chase though. We can talk FM radios and pedometers in a bit, but it's the video camera we all want to know about. The first thing to note is that it's in a really bad position -  on the back, at the bottom and essentially right where you normally hold it. You cannot grip it like you would any other pocket camcorder and mobile phone unless you just want a stream of dark footage of your index finger.  <br /> <br />You can get around that by holding it the other way up but then that means you can only grip the edges because you don't want to cover up the screen and spoil your view. Thankfully, the accelerometer allows you to record either in landscape or portrait position - do note that you can't switch once you've started filming though - but there's still a bit of a dance of the fingers to make sure you're blocking neither the lens nor your view of the action. <br /> <br />The trouble is that there was simply no room for Apple to put the camera behind the screen. The thing's just too damn thick, so all the engineers could do was tuck it away in the corner. You get used to it eventually but you'll still get fingers in the shot every now and then. <br /> <br />The lens itself is very well protected and, in fact, you're not going to have many issues with scratching up any part of the device from the lovely clear screen to the finish itself - except, perhaps, for the matte Apple logo on the back.  <br /> <br />The tiny dot next to the lens is the mono microphone which actually tested a lot better than most pocket camcorders. It picked up very quiet sounds indeed. Very useful for stealth vids and the dictaphone function. <br /> <br />The quality of the footage is pretty good too - not stunning but perfectly decent. The resolution is only at 640 x 480 VGA level which automatically drops it down below just about any modern pocket camcorder and mobile phone. That would have been ok 2 years ago, but you just can't say it's really good enough for YouTube with with the site's HD options. <br /> <br />On the other hand, the colour palate is remarkably good compared to the Flip Mino HD which was used in our tests as a typical pocket camcorder competitor. The colours were very much washed out with the Flip compared to a very impressive vibrancy you could capture with the nano. <br /> <br />Sadly, the advantage was lost in low light conditions where the iPod nano really seemed to break down completely. The Apple camcorder could barely pick up the colours at all and there was horrible pixelation where the internal gubbins was doing its best to approximate an image. <br /> <br />It's was a similar story at the macro level. In very good light, the nano performed well but even at just normal indoor lighting levels you can see pixelation of the close up subjects making for a very unreal looking image. In fairness, the Flip doesn't do so wonderfully itself, but at least the picture's good as soon as the focus kicks in. <br /> <br />On the plus side, the iPod nano manges a decent 30fps frame rate allowing for fairly smooth shots with reasonably fast action for a camera of its size - possibly made slightly more forgiving by its lower resolution. There also seems to be a wide-angle to the lens as well, which is preferable on these on-the-fly party type devices. After all you don't want to have to stand 5 metres from your mates to get them all in and end up recording the conversations of other people off-camera rather than what your friends are talking about. <br /> <br />The 15 effects filters also add a bit of fun to the proceedings. There's mock-thermal imaging, Cyborg mode, grainy film, motion blur and x-ray (negative) all of which you can see in <a href="http://www.youtube.com/testnonsense#grid/uploads" target="_blank">our test footage here</a> as well as some of the other conditions we put both the nano and the Flip through. Other effects also include twist, light tunnel and other usual suspects that Mac users will be familiar with. You can't change them once the camera is rolling but you can overlay them live to choose which one is going to look best. <br /> <br />Lastly, and most criminally of all, is that, as announced, it is indeed not possible to take stills shots with the new nano. There's a bag full of explantions why Apple didn't feel it was necessary but, at the end of the day, an AF system alone would probably have just been far too much for the little nano to take on board. So, you'll have to settle for taking stills from your video editing software. You do have video editing software, right? Oh. <br /> <br />The files are recorded as H.264 and, surprisingly enough, the video camera function doesn't seem to eat into the 24 hours audio/5 hours video battery life too badly. <br /> <br />The FM radio is probably the next most significant addition to the 5th generation and, joy of joys, it's actually very good indeed - excellent, you might even say. The reception is clear and steady, once you've stuck in your headphones as the antenna; the song tagging would work fine if it supported the service in the UK and the presets feature is obvious with a typically Apple user-friendly and attractive interface. The best part of all is that you can pause the radio for up to 15 minutes while you take a call that you just can't ignore. All good stuff. <br /> <br />A pedometer has been added to the nano with much of the Nike+ functionality from the touch and iPhone. It skips the odd step at the beginning and end of your walk/jog and any little hops you might make but otherwise the accuracy is as good as you need and the calorie counter is as depressingly obvious as ever. <br /> <br />Apple has also thrown in the VoiceOver feature from the shuffle which means that your PMP can tell you what it's playing without having to actually look at the screen. This is all very well in theory but seeing as the iPod nano only comes with the basic Apple earphones with no remote, it rather makes the whole thing pointless until you choose to splash out on the next ones up. <br /> <br />The Genius playlists feature is doing just fine and, of course, since the addition of iTunes 9, there's also the Genius Mixes. It's much harder to find out what the songs on these mixes are than on iTunes itself and even the 3rd generation iPod touch, but as long as you entrust your ears to the nano, the feature still works fine. <br /> <br />The only other major problem with this device is that now that the control wheel has shrunk even further, it makes the thing even more fiddly to use. It's not quite critical but it does take a little extra care which, like the positioning of the video camera, is a most non-Apple piece of design. Worse still, is that on the particular model we tested, the centre select button was quite intermittent. You'll notice on one or two of the short clips above the difficulties we had pressing it to stop recording.</p></p>

									<p>Verdict: <br /><p>To judge the 5th generation iPod nano as an MP3 player alone would be easy enough. It's still an excellent little machine. It's strong, beautifully crafted and just a real pleasure to own. The sound quality is as good as we've come to expect from the iPod family and the screen, although too much to watch an entire film on, is fantastic given its size. Unfortunately, apart from the FM transmitter, you could have said much the same about the 4th generation model and, as it happens, we did. <br /> <br />Since Apple added a video camera, clearly positioning it as a competitor to a pocket camcorder, then we have to judge it on those lines too. The new functionality is very reasonable given the small frame on the device but it's not a patch on a dedicated video recorder. It offers something better than most phones but isn't even top dog there. At the end of the day, you still have to take a camcorder out with you and a stills device as well. Nice bit of fun but it just doesn't solve any problems. <br /> <br />The tricky part is that, regardless, iPod nano is still more of a pleasure than the rest of its class and, until there's a camcorder that plays music as well as this unit can, then does it really matter how impressive the camera is or isn't in this case?</p></p>

				<p>It's not an easy task to review something ostensibly identical to another you've looked at before but that's pretty much what we're faced with by the 3rd generation AppleiPod touch. The first thing you'll notice when you break through the wrappings, the sellotape and the box and finally get the device into your hands is that it's true. It doesn't have a camera. There's even a blank space on the otherwise perfect mirrored back where the one on the iPhone would normally be, and that pretty much sets the standard. You just have to trust that all the technological advancements are on the inside.<br /><br />The iPod touch still measures an iPhone but slimmer 110 ? 61.8 ? 8.5 mm. It still weighs the same 115g. It still has a beautifully crisp and pixel dense 3.5-inch 380 x 320 colour screen in a 3:2 aspect and it still skates on the edge of not supporting enough file types with just AAC, AIFF, Apple Lossless, Audible, MP3, WAV, Protected AAC in its audio arsenal; BMP, JPEG, TIFF, GIF for images and just MPEG on the video front. In fact, the only difference you'll notice on the outside is that now, you can get one with the legend "64GB" etched into it. After every other disappointment it nearly makes your day.<br /><br />That said, the iPod touch is still a heartbreakingly beautiful thing to hold, arguably more so than the iPhone with its even more svelte form and simply delicious weight. It's just the right size to slip into your jeans pocket and almost forget that it's there; a breathtaking feat of engineering.<br /><br />So, how about the stuff you don't see? Well, the biggest bump for the third generation is at the heart of the device - the CPU and the RAM. Both have been raised to match the iPhone 3GS, so it's now packed with a 833MHz ARM-Cortex 8 processor that's been underclocked to 600MHz most likely to protect the battery life. As it goes, the battery has dropped a little on the last incarnation going down from 36 hours for audio to 30 - either the result of a more realistic estimate than the first time or quite possibly because of having more power-hungry insides.<br /><br />The performance is indeed far smoother as Apple has said. The approximation given is 50% faster and, although in practice it's a tricky thing to measure, the experience isnoticeably better. Scolling about from screen to screen on the device has even an edge on the 3GS but the boost is at its most obvious when running the faster game apps now able to render high speed action all the smoother.<br /><br />The second nice advance is the doubling of the flash memory to a now far more substantial 64GB touted as enough to hold 14,000 songs or 80 hours of video depending on your quality options. It comes at quite the high price of ?299 and begins to make one wonder if it isn't worth splashing out the extra to get an iPhone. If you're happier with a 32GB model, you'll be pleased to see it costing fractionally more than the now ceased 16GB at ?229 and suddenly the 8GB version looks very cheap indeed at just ?149. Probably best hold back on the videos with that one though.<br /><br />One strange pleasure of all iPods is that they arrive charged and ready to go. There's nothing quite like the agony of having to wait eight hours for something to fully power up before you're allowed to turn it on, particularly after all the excitement of getting it home in the first place. Of course, the other bonus with the 3rd gen touch is that not only is it charged but it also comes loaded with the iPhone OS 3.1 software. It's not quite the jump for joy moment it could be seeing as the price has just been reduced to ?2.99 but you learn to be grateful for small mercies.<br /><br />The software brings Voice Control as directed from the microphone of the legendarily bland headphones. The range of phrasing understood by the device is initially impressive but drops slightly below company track record after being told that it doesn't recognise the phrase "U2" for the fourth time. Novelty-ware aside, the addition of the Genius Mixes feature from iTunes 9 along with the Genius Playlists from the version before is a welcome bonus to the handheld. Doubtless the LP software will follow soon.</p>

									<p>Verdict: <br />All Apple could really have done to make the 3rd generation iPod touch significantly better was to add a camera or something else impossible like the ability to make your dinner. There's a temptation to slate the device for not being different enough but, at the end of the day, it's a decision that needs to stand on its own. The question is should you buy it and the answer is whole-heatedly - yes. Those with a second gen model need not apply but if you're looking for a top endPMP, then this is it, certainly until we get a good look at the Zune HD . It's quite expensive but then that's to be expected and, for the time being, it's still the best gadget in its class and, for the record, none of its other competitors have a camera either.<br /><br />As a gaming device, it's still a long way behind the PSP and DSi but that's got as much to do with the games as anything else. So, if you're looking for purely that purpose, then it's not the one for you. As a PMP, though, look no further - especially with the launch of the Spotify app for iPhone.</p>

				<p>Energy-efficient portable media players with larger memory capacities (such as say, the new Apple iPod classic) are on the horizon, thanks to a component launch from Toshiba. <br /><br />Toshiba has launched four new 1.8-inch hard disk drives designed "for use in the next generation of high capacity portable media devices". <br /><br />Delivering up to 160GB over a single platter, the MKxx34GAL series of HDDs are said to be quiet, lightweight and offer an "unrivalled energy consumption efficiency of up to 0.0019W/GB".<br /><br />Toshiba boasts that the 160GB model is capable of storing up to 80,000 MP3 songs or 141 hours of DVD-quality video.   <br /><br />Interestingly, when Apple first launched the iPod "classic" back in September 2007 it had a 160GB drive, which then dropped down to 120GB in September 2008, so we're now back up to the bigger capacity.<br /> </p>

				<p>Steve Jobs has answered criticism over the lack of camera on the new iPod touch by saying that the move was based on getting the device to be as cheap as possible rather than feature rich. <br /><br />In a Q and A session with the New York Times, the Apple CEO has said that although Apple weren't "exactly sure how to market the Touch" at first it soon became apparent that games was the way forward:<br /><br />"We started to market it that way, and it just took off. And now what we really see is it's the lowest-cost way to the App Store, and that's the big draw. So what we were focused on is just reducing the price to $199. We don't need to add new stuff ? we need to get the price down where everyone can afford it."<br /><br />Criticising Amazon, Jobs questions whether or not the Kindle is actually the success the company makes out to be:<br /><br />"I think the general-purpose devices will win the day because I think people just probably aren't willing to pay for a dedicated device. You notice Amazon never says how much they sell; usually if they sell a lot of something, you want to tell everybody."<br /><br />Steve Jobs also said that the reason the new iPod nano isn't able to snap still shots is down to the a size issue: <br /><br />"The sensors for doing video are fairly thin. The sensors for doing a still camera, at much higher pixel resolution ? and we'd really like to have autofocus ? they are just way too thick to ever fit inside the Nano."</p>
